XLP Reverse Osmosis Membrane Element, Extremely Low Pressure RO Membrane

The XLP series reverse osmosis membrane element is specially designed to operate at extremely low pressures, making it ideal for treatment of surface water and underground water. With an operation pressure of roughly ½ of a low-pressure membrane, the rejection rate is 98%. Because of this, aromatic polyamide based reverse osmosis membranes reduce investment costs in related pumps, tanks and other devices, as well as reduces the operation costs of a reverse osmosis system, thereby lowering overall costs while simultaneously improving treated water quality.

Applications

The RO membrane element is used in the treatment of surface water, underground water and municipal water with TDS readings of less than 1000 ppm. It is especially useful for second pass processes in reverse osmosis systems. This reverse osmosis membrane is primarily used for producing bottled water, drinking water, boiler replenishing water, ultrapure water, etc.

XLP Extremely Low-Pressure RO Membrane

Model: XLP12-8040
Active Membrane Area ft2(m2): 400(37.2)
Permeate Flow Rate GPD(m3/d): 9000(34.0)
Stabilized Salt Rejection(%): 98



Model: XLP11-4040
Active Membrane Area ft2(m2):90(8.4)
Permeate Flow Rate GPD(m3/d): 2000(7.6)
Stabilized Salt Rejection(%): 98
